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a specific locksmith who focuses on automotive locks and keys. They are equipped to manage a wide variety of issues, from easy key duplications to complex elect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miths, in particular, are specialists who can come to your location,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to offer instant assistance.
Providers Offered by Car Locksmiths
Key Duplication
Standard Keys: If you need an extra key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can quickly replicate your existing key.Remote Keys: For lorries with keyless entry systems, car locksmith professionals can program and duplicate remote keys, ensuring you can open and start your car without problems.
Lockout Assistance
** unlocking Doors **: If you’ve locked your keys in the car, a mobile car locksmith can safely open your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.Ignition Lockout: For circumstances where you can’t begin your car due to the fact that the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can help extract it.
Key Replacement
Lost Keys: If you’ve lost your car key, a locksmith can produce a brand-new one using the vehicle’s V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.Broken Keys: If your key is damaged or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make sure the new key works effortlessly with your car.
Transponder Key Programming
New Keys: Many modern-day automobiles included transponder keys, which require programming to the car’s onboard computer. An exp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to ensure it works correctly.Reprogramming: If your transponder key has stopped working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its performance.
Lock Installation and Repair
New Locks: If your car’s locks are broken or damaged, a car locksmith can install brand-new, top quality locks.Lock Repair: For small problems like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to guarantee smooth operation.
Security Upgrades
High-Security Locks: For added assurance, a car locksmith can set up high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.Immobilizer Systems: These innovative security systems avoid your car from starting if the appropriate key is not present.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ith assistance if I lock my keys in the car?
A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can securely open your car without triggering any damage. They are geared up with tools and strategies to handle various lockout circumstances.
Q2: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made?
A2: The cost can differ depending upon the type of key and the complexity of the vehicle’s lock system. Standard ke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.
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?
A3: Yes, a professional car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to your vehicle’s onboard computer. This is a typical service for modern cars that require this kind of key.
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to force it out. Instead, call a mobile car loc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and offer a replacement if needed.
Q5: How can I prevent being locked out of my car?
A5: Keep a spare key in a safe place, such as a trusted good friend’s house or a protected key box. Routinely inspect your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.
Q6: Are mobile car locksmith professionals dependable?

Routine Lubrication
Utilize a silicone-based lube to keep your locks and keys moving efficiently. This can avoid wear and tear and decrease the risk of lockouts.
Avoid Excessive Force
When inserting or turning your key, avoid utilizing extreme force. This can damage the lock or key and lead to more major concerns.
Keep Your Keys Safe
Store your car keys in a protected and available location. Avoid positioning them near windows or in locations where they can be quickly stolen.
Examine Locks Regularly
Frequently examine your car locks for any signs of wear, rust, or damage. If you observe any concerns, have them examined and fixed by a professional locksmith.
Think About Keyless Entry Systems
If your vehicle supports it, think about updating to a keyless entry system. These systems can minimize the danger of lockouts and offer extra security.
